Kansas Speedway Gets New Road Course
By: Octavio   |    Posted on September 12, 2012   |   0 Comments (0) (0)

Apparently the fine people at the Kansas Speedway got tired of seeing cars turn left for hours on end as they are opening up a road course in conjunction with the traditional track. The first official race on the road course should be happening some time during the summer of 2013, so keep alert to catch all the upcoming action.

 

The new road course at Kansas Speedway finally got its test drive.

Sports cars turned laps on the 2.36-mile course Wednesday morning. The layout meandering through the infield was built during a $20 million project this summer that also resurfaced the main tri-oval in time for NASCAR’s next Sprint Cup race, scheduled for Oct. 21. Read More
